International audiencePreventing Byzantine failures in the context of cloud computing is costly. Traditional BFT protocols induce a fixed degree of replication for computations and are therefore wasteful. This paper explores probabilistic Byzantine tolerance, in which computation tasks are replicated on dynamic replication sets whose size is determined based on ensuring probabilistic thresholds of correctness. The probabilistic assessment of a trustworthy output by selecting reputable nodes allows a significant reduction in the number of nodes involved in each computation task. The paper further studies several reputation management policies, including the one used by BOINC as well as a couple of novel ones, in terms of their impact of the ...
The primary concern of traditional Byzantine fault tolerance is to ensure strong replica consistency...
With the growth of computer services in Internet, the availability and integrity of these services, ...
Distributed storage service is one of the main abstractions provided to developers of distributed ap...
International audienceTolerating byzantine faults on a large scale is a challenge: in particular, De...
International audienceThis work explores scheduling challenges in providing prob-abilistic Byzantine...
Cloud computing has emerged as popular paradigm that enables the establishment of large scale, flexi...
Byzantine fault tolerant (BFT) protocols are replication-based solutions to the problem of toleratin...
Computing Clouds are typically characterized as large scale systems that exhibit dynamic behavior du...
Computing Clouds are typically characterized as large scale systems that exhibit dynamic behavior du...
Byzantine fault tolerance (BFT) is a powerful technique for building software that tolerates arbitra...
textByzantine fault-tolerance techniques are useful because they tolerate arbitrary faults regardle...
Online services are becoming more and more ubiquitous and keep growing in scale. At the same time, t...
Part 3: Virtualization and Cloud Computing TechnologiesInternational audienceAs computer systems hav...
Byzantine Fault Tolerant (BFT) replication leverages highly available cloud services and can facilit...
Practically, Byzantine faults are not assumed in cloud applications. Byzantine fault-tolerance adds ...
The primary concern of traditional Byzantine fault tolerance is to ensure strong replica consistency...
With the growth of computer services in Internet, the availability and integrity of these services, ...
Distributed storage service is one of the main abstractions provided to developers of distributed ap...
International audienceTolerating byzantine faults on a large scale is a challenge: in particular, De...
International audienceThis work explores scheduling challenges in providing prob-abilistic Byzantine...
Cloud computing has emerged as popular paradigm that enables the establishment of large scale, flexi...
Byzantine fault tolerant (BFT) protocols are replication-based solutions to the problem of toleratin...
Computing Clouds are typically characterized as large scale systems that exhibit dynamic behavior du...
Computing Clouds are typically characterized as large scale systems that exhibit dynamic behavior du...
Byzantine fault tolerance (BFT) is a powerful technique for building software that tolerates arbitra...
textByzantine fault-tolerance techniques are useful because they tolerate arbitrary faults regardle...
Online services are becoming more and more ubiquitous and keep growing in scale. At the same time, t...
Part 3: Virtualization and Cloud Computing TechnologiesInternational audienceAs computer systems hav...
Byzantine Fault Tolerant (BFT) replication leverages highly available cloud services and can facilit...
Practically, Byzantine faults are not assumed in cloud applications. Byzantine fault-tolerance adds ...
The primary concern of traditional Byzantine fault tolerance is to ensure strong replica consistency...
With the growth of computer services in Internet, the availability and integrity of these services, ...
Distributed storage service is one of the main abstractions provided to developers of distributed ap...